Output c757423e339352f84aefdd62b42f286dcc880e69a9b680dbb6e8b69352473918:289

value
29528914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9a35c6c3e1bbce061917d095790ad12c0bf3afa OP_EQUAL
address
3QSysqFHHX6HkU9L4ajKebgaUMM6dduSjf
transaction
c757423e339352f84aefdd62b42f286dcc880e69a9b680dbb6e8b69352473918
confirmations
225405
spent
true